Frequently asked questions on the trip Amsterdam - Aschaffenburg

  1. How much does a cheap train ticket from Amsterdam to Aschaffenburg cost?

    The average train ticket price from Amsterdam to Aschaffenburg is US$183. The best way to find cheap train tickets from Amsterdam to Aschaffenburg is to book your tickets as early as possible. Prices tend to rise as your travel date approaches, so book in advance to secure the best prices!

  2. How long is the trip from Amsterdam to Aschaffenburg?

    A train trip between Amsterdam and Aschaffenburg is around 6h 38m, although the fastest train will take about 5h 43m. This is the time it takes to travel the 400 km that separates the two cities.

  3. How many daily trains are there between Amsterdam and Aschaffenburg?

    The number of trains from Amsterdam to Aschaffenburg can differ depending on the day of the week. On average, there are 4. Some trains are direct while others include transferring trains. Did you know?

The longest train journey in the world is between Europe and Asia. This long journey starts from Porto in Portugal and crosses the whole European continent to reach Hanoi in Vietnam in 12 days while travelling more than 17,000 km.

Some trains in Sweden can recover more than a fifth of the energy they use by braking. This is especially true with ore trains as they descend from Narvik to Kiruna.

The first high-speed train line was inaugurated in 1964, in Japan, to connect Tokyo with Osaka. It was during the Olympics that the first passengers travelled aboard the Shinkansen at a speed of 210 km / h.
